Expression of two cross-reactive idiotypes on mouse antibodies against bromelain-treated mouse erythrocytes.

Abstract

Two cross-reactive anti-idiotype (Id) antibodies were previously prepared from sera of rabbits immunized with mouse monoclonal antibodies against bromelain-treated mouse erythrocytes (BrMRBC). Most of the anti-BrMRBC plaque-forming cells (PFC) were suppressed by either of the two anti-Id antibodies. The Id profiles of anti-BrMRBC PFC were almost identical among various cell populations in a strain, but different among various mouse strains. Mouse sera contained both of the Id-bearing immunoglobulins Ig, and a significant part of the Id-bearing Ig were eliminated by absorption with BrMRBC. Nude BALB/c mice were almost equal to normal BALB/c mice in the Id patterns of anti-BrMRBC PFC and in the concentrations of the Id-bearing Ig. The injections of anti-Id antibodies into suckling mice suppressed, specifically, the development of the B cells to produce the homologous Id-bearing Ig, but the injection of Id-bearing monoclonal antibodies barely affected Id expression. It is suggested that the two Id are encoded in germ-line genes of mice, and are expressed independently of each other and Id-anti-Id regulations by T cells or B cells.
